Look, I'm not saying Taylor Swift is like the Beatles of pop music right now, but she's a huge deal. Which is why this episode is dedicated to T-Swift and the incredible wisdom we can get from her guitar playing. Taylor Swift's career is prolific. And through ever phase of her career, the acoustic guitar has been a mainstay. Whether it's her debut album or her folk revival albums of the past couple of years, she has fine-tuned her playing over the years. Taylor Swift has so many tricks up her sleeve. From being a masterful palm-muter to her use of open tunings, Taylor is a source of inspiration for so many guitarists. I mean, why not take a few lessons from the most famous acoustic guitarists out there today?
